It's the twenty second episode of the Rollin' Dice Show! This week Andy and Richard are joined by not just one, but two guests! Regulars Jimmy and Tom are back on the mics. With The Force Awakens finally available for home-viewing we've taken a trip to a long time ago and far far away to discuss Edge of the Empire, the RPG that's been gripping the four of us over the last few weeks. Long time listeners may remember that Andy ran the EotE beginner box with Richard playing when it first came out, but in the current campaign Rich is GMing, so there's lots of discussion from both sides about what we think of the system, and how fun the game actually is. After that we set our targeting computers to the recently released Rebellion, none of us have played it yet but we aren't going to let that stop us from having opinions! Games Discussed: Star Wars: Edge of the Empire RPG Star Wars: Rebellion

With The Force Awakens trailer out, everyone is buzzing about the new cross-guard lightsaber, but we go way back to the Expanded Universe and talk about the Lightwhip! We discuss the worst possible "light" weapons, and speculate on what we'll see in the sequels. (Note: We recorded this BEFORE The Force Awakens trailer was released, so there's lots of speculation. Alex's was eerily accurate.)Download Episode 8 - LightwhipLightwhips generally functioned on the same principles and mechanics as lightsabers, emitting a coherent beam of energy that was used as a weapon. However, rather than the straight, meter long blades emitted by standard lightsabers, lightwhips featured long, flexible blades that often exceeded several meters in length.Lots more info at Wookieepedia: http://starwars.wikia.com/wiki/Lightwhip
